The Technical Process of Restoring Insulation
Properly drying and restoring water-damaged insulation requires more than just opening a few windows. It involves a precise, scientific approach to prevent secondary damage like mold and rot. When water saturates insulation, it loses its R-value and can become a breeding ground for contaminants. Our process is designed to extract moisture efficiently and safely, using industry-standard protocols to ensure your insulation is returned to a healthy state. We know that cutting corners here can lead to much bigger headaches down the road.
Initial Inspection and Moisture Assessment
Our technicians begin with a thorough inspection of the affected area. We use specialized moisture meters to get precise readings of the water content within your insulation and surrounding building materials. This step is crucial for establishing a baseline and planning our drying strategy.
Containment of the Affected Area
To prevent the spread of moisture and potential contaminants, we establish containment barriers. This isolation technique ensures that our drying process doesn’t negatively impact other parts of your home. It’s a key step in maintaining clean air quality throughout your property.
Advanced Drying Techniques
We employ a range of powerful drying equipment, including industrial-grade air movers and dehumidifiers. These machines are strategically placed to create optimal airflow and remove moisture vapor from the insulation and the air. We monitor humidity and temperature levels closely to ensure efficient drying.
Ongoing Monitoring and Verification
Throughout the drying process, we continuously monitor moisture levels. We use our meters to track progress and adjust our equipment as needed. Our goal is to bring the moisture content back to pre-loss conditions, which is verified with final moisture readings.
Reinstallation or Replacement
Once the insulation is thoroughly dried and verified, we’ll assess if it can be safely reused or if replacement is necessary. If replacement is needed, we use appropriate materials to restore your home’s thermal efficiency. We handle all the details to get your home back to normal.

Warning Signs You Need Insulation Water Damage Restoration
Catching water damage in your insulation early can save you a significant amount of money and prevent more serious issues from developing. Many homeowners overlook subtle signs, thinking it’s just a minor leak that will dry on its own. However, hidden moisture can lead to mold growth, structural compromise, and reduced energy efficiency, so it’s important to recognize these indicators. We want to help you protect your home and your family’s well-being by being aware of what to look for.
Musty Odors That Won’t Go Away
That damp, earthy smell you can’t quite place is often the first sign of trouble. If you notice persistent musty or mildew odors, especially in attics, basements, or wall cavities, it’s a strong indicator of hidden moisture within your insulation. This smell signals potential mold growth.
Visible Stains or Discoloration
Look for brown or yellowish stains on your ceilings, walls, or even the visible parts of your insulation. These marks are direct evidence of water intrusion. The size and spread of these stains can indicate the severity of the water damage and how long it’s been present.
Sagging or Compacting Insulation
Healthy insulation should maintain its loft and structure. If you notice your insulation is sagging, clumping together, or appears to be compacting, it’s likely because it has absorbed a significant amount of water. This reduces its effectiveness and can create pathways for more water to enter.
Increased Humidity Levels Inside Your Home
If your home feels unusually damp or humid, even when your air conditioning is running, it could be a sign of moisture issues. Water trapped in insulation can slowly release into your living spaces, raising indoor humidity and creating an uncomfortable environment. This can also lead to sweating windows.
Mold or Mildew Growth
Visible signs of mold or mildew, often appearing as black, green, or white fuzzy spots, are a critical warning sign. Insulation provides the perfect dark, damp environment for mold to thrive. If you see mold, it means there’s been water present for some time, and you need professional remediation.
Higher Energy Bills
Wet insulation loses its ability to insulate effectively. If you’ve noticed a sudden spike in your heating or cooling bills, and there haven’t been any changes in your usage habits, it could be a sign that your insulation is compromised by water damage. This means your HVAC system is working harder to maintain temperature.

Common Questions About Insulation Water Damage Restoration
How quickly do I need to address wet insulation?
You need to address wet insulation as soon as possible. Water-logged insulation loses its effectiveness and can quickly become a breeding ground for mold and bacteria within 24-48 hours. The faster we can begin the drying process, the more likely we are to prevent secondary damage and the need for costly replacement.
Can I just leave wet insulation to dry on its own?
No, you generally shouldn’t leave wet insulation to dry on its own. While some minor drying might occur naturally, it’s often too slow to prevent mold growth and can lead to hidden moisture issues. Our specialized equipment accelerates the drying process, ensuring thorough moisture removal and preventing long-term problems.
What are the health risks associated with wet insulation?
Wet insulation is a prime environment for mold and mildew growth, which can release spores into your home’s air. Inhaling these spores can trigger allergies, asthma symptoms, and other respiratory problems. There’s also the risk of bacteria growth. We take air quality seriously during our restoration process.
How does your team dry out insulation?
Our team uses a systematic approach involving industrial-grade dehumidifiers and air movers. We strategically place this equipment to create optimal airflow and control humidity levels, efficiently extracting moisture from the insulation and the surrounding environment. We monitor the process closely with moisture meters to ensure complete drying, achieving professional-grade results.
